II. Benefits of Using Letter H Tracing Worksheets

- Improved Handwriting Skills: Tracing the letter H helps children learn the correct formation and shape of the letter, leading to better handwriting skills.
- Boosts Confidence: Mastering letter H tracing worksheets can give children a sense of accomplishment and boost their confidence in their learning abilities.
- Enhanced Fine Motor Skills: Tracing activities like letter H worksheets help children develop the fine motor skills needed for writing and other everyday activities.

IV. How to Use Letter H Tracing Worksheets Effectively
- Demonstrate Proper Tracing: Show children the correct way to trace the letter H, emphasizing the importance of starting from the top and moving down.
- Practice Regularly: Encourage children to practice tracing the letter H regularly to see improvement in their handwriting skills.
- Make it Fun: Incorporate games, challenges, or rewards to make tracing the letter H a fun and engaging experience.
